A person can lower their risk of becoming a victim by which habit?

Explanation:
Being aware of your surroundings is the most effective habit for lowering the risk of becoming a victim. This means actively scanning the environment, noting who and what is nearby, recognizing safe and unsafe areas, and identifying escape routes or safe places to go. With this awareness you can avoid isolated spots, notice suspicious behavior early, and adjust your path or seek help before trouble starts. Awareness gives you time to respond calmly and effectively, reducing chances you’ll be caught off guard. Traveling in groups can help in some situations because there’s safety in numbers and others can watch out for you, but it isn’t always feasible and it doesn’t replace the protective advantage of being alert to what’s around you. Becoming more aggressive can escalate conflicts and raise your risk in many scenarios. Carrying weapons might seem protective, but it brings legal risks and can escalate violence or result in harm you can’t predict. In short, staying aware of your surroundings provides steady, proactive safety.
